黑狐家游戏

容器内核与本机内核的区别,容器内核与本机内核,深度解析两者的差异与优势

欧气 0 0

本文目录导读:

容器内核与本机内核的区别,容器内核与本机内核,深度解析两者的差异与优势

图片来源于网络,如有侵权联系删除

  1. 容器内核与本机内核的区别
  2. 容器内核与本机内核的优势

在云计算和虚拟化技术日益普及的今天,容器技术作为一种轻量级、高效的虚拟化解决方案,受到了广泛关注,容器技术之所以备受青睐,离不开其底层核心——容器内核与本机内核,本文将深入剖析容器内核与本机内核的区别,并探讨两者的优势。

容器内核与本机内核的区别

1、设计理念

容器内核的设计理念是将应用程序及其运行环境打包在一起,实现应用的隔离和轻量化,而本机内核则是操作系统核心,负责管理硬件资源、调度进程、提供系统服务等。

2、资源占用

容器内核的资源占用远低于本机内核,容器内核只包含应用程序所需的最小资源,如CPU、内存等,而本机内核需要管理整个操作系统,资源占用较大。

3、隔离性

容器内核具有较高的隔离性,容器内部的应用程序相互独立,不会相互干扰,而本机内核虽然也能实现进程隔离,但隔离性相对较低。

容器内核与本机内核的区别,容器内核与本机内核,深度解析两者的差异与优势

图片来源于网络,如有侵权联系删除

4、性能

容器内核的性能优于本机内核,容器内核只包含应用程序所需的核心功能,运行效率更高,而本机内核需要处理整个操作系统的任务,性能相对较低。

5、依赖性

容器内核对本机内核的依赖性较低,容器可以在不同的操作系统和硬件平台上运行,只需确保容器引擎与宿主机内核兼容即可,而本机内核则必须与特定的操作系统和硬件平台相对应。

容器内核与本机内核的优势

1、容器内核优势

(1)轻量级:容器内核资源占用低,启动速度快,适用于大规模部署。

(2)隔离性高:容器内部应用程序相互独立,降低系统风险。

容器内核与本机内核的区别,容器内核与本机内核,深度解析两者的差异与优势

图片来源于网络,如有侵权联系删除

(3)灵活性强:容器可以跨平台运行,方便迁移和扩展。

2、本机内核优势

(1)性能稳定:本机内核经过长时间优化,性能稳定可靠。

(2)功能丰富:本机内核提供丰富的系统服务,满足各类应用需求。

(3)兼容性强:本机内核与特定操作系统和硬件平台紧密配合,兼容性强。

容器内核与本机内核在设计和功能上存在显著差异,容器内核以轻量级、高隔离性、灵活性强为特点,适用于大规模部署和跨平台运行,本机内核则注重性能稳定、功能丰富和兼容性强,适用于高性能、高安全性的应用场景,在实际应用中,应根据具体需求选择合适的内核,以充分发挥其优势。

标签: #容器内核与本机内核

黑狐家游戏
  • 评论列表

留言评论